Interests...

Music

I listen to a variety of styles but my favourite artists are Pink Floyd, Dire Straits and Redgum.

As I get older my taste is swinging more towards Australian Country music, mainly because you still get the stories and lyrics that are missing from much of the modern rap/hip-hop/rock-n-roll material that comes out these days. So I also like Lee Kernaghan, Beccy Cole, Adam Harvey and Keith Urban. Every week I listen on-line to John Nutting on Saturday Night Country.

I play guitar and sing, and one day I will finish recording my own original material and will be putting it up on this site for criticism/acclaim. I was in a band called Southern Reign, but we folded in October 2007.

I am a Professional Member of the SA Council for Country Music and a writer member of APRA.

Chrysler Vehicles

I drive a 1970 VF Valiant that I bought in 1987 and restored a few years later after an electrical fire. I am a member of the Chrysler Car Club of SA and I look after the Club Library.
